Oracle9i数据库管理基础:官方经典教程下篇
需积分: 2 51 浏览量
更新于2024-12-04
收藏 1.28MB PDF 举报
"Oracle9i 数据库管理基础1-2(中文版)是官方教材,虽然版本较旧,但作为DBA入门经典仍然有价值。教材分为上下两篇,本资源为下篇。由Marie St. Gelais和Matt Taylor Jr等作者编写,多位技术专家审稿,内容涵盖Oracle9i数据库的管理基础知识。尽管出版于2002年,但其中的核心概念和技术原理在后续版本中依然适用。"
Oracle9i是Oracle公司的一个重要数据库版本,尽管现在已经有了更新的11g和更高的版本,但Oracle9i的基础知识对于理解数据库管理和数据库管理员(DBA)的角色至关重要。这个教材详细讲解了Oracle数据库的管理,包括但不限于:
1. **数据库安装与配置**:如何在操作系统上安装Oracle9i,配置网络服务,设置初始化参数文件,以及创建和管理数据库实例。
2. **SQL语言基础**:介绍SQL用于查询、插入、更新和删除数据的基本语法,以及复杂的SQL操作,如联接、子查询和事务处理。
3. **数据库安全**:讨论用户管理、权限和角色的分配,以及如何确保数据的安全性和完整性。
4. **表空间与数据文件管理**:如何创建和管理存储数据的表空间,以及数据文件和重做日志文件的维护。
5. **备份与恢复**:介绍Oracle的备份策略,如冷备份、热备份,以及如何使用RMAN(恢复管理器)进行数据库恢复。
6. **性能优化**:包括SQL查询优化、索引的使用、数据库的调优工具和方法,以及如何监控和分析数据库性能。
7. **数据库的日常维护**:如数据库的启动、关闭、监控,以及如何处理常见的错误和故障。
8. **网络配置**:讲解Net8和SQL*Net,如何配置客户端连接到数据库服务器,以及网络服务命名方法。
9. **Oracle的应用开发接口**:如Oracle Call Interface (OCI),允许程序员在各种编程语言中直接访问Oracle数据库。
10. **数据导入导出工具**:如SQL*Loader,用于批量加载数据到数据库,以及如何使用Export和Import工具进行数据迁移。
虽然Oracle9i的部分特性在新版本中可能已被替换或升级,但其基础概念和管理流程对于学习更高级的Oracle版本或理解数据库原理非常有帮助。这本教材适合初学者和有经验的DBA作为参考,了解Oracle数据库的核心运作机制。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2009-03-19 上传
2009-06-23 上传
2008-09-16 上传
点击了解资源详情
点击了解资源详情
2010-01-20 上传
hzskyhome
- 粉丝: 0
- 资源: 6
最新资源
- 医院病床管理信息系统
- Testing Embedded Software
- mega128中文资料
- fluent6.3的一些英文翻译
- Dreamweaver 8学习教程
- 深入理解linux内核第三版 英文
- SAP中文使用手册-应付账款
- Wrox Begining PHP6 Apache MySQL6 Web Development
- HTML特效代码大全(完整全收录)
- Hibernate 学习手册
- 经典C语言面试题,有关C语言方面的面试题目
- Google Linux Cluster结构分析
- TOAD快速入门.rar
- learning opencv
- linux shell 编程指南
- c++高质量编程 很难找的哦